Located in the picturesque town of Berkhamsted in Hertfordshire, Berkhamsted Train Station is a key part of the West Coast Main Line, serving commuters, tourists, and anyone seeking a seamless rail travel experience. This vibrant station offers a mix of modern amenities and connectivity that makes planning trips both efficient and enjoyable.
Berkhamsted Train Station provides an array of facilities to ensure your travel experience is smooth and convenient. Ticket buying options here are plentiful, with a well-staffed ticket office open from early morning to late evening during the week, and slightly reduced hours over the weekend. For those who prefer digital transactions, ticket machines are available at each station entrance, and online-purchased tickets can be collected with ease.
The station is designed with accessibility in mind, offering step-free access to all platforms. This ensures that everyone, including those with mobility challenges, can navigate the station comfortably. Additionally, there's an induction loop for those requiring hearing assistance, and ramps are available for train access. Rest assured, the venue is supported by a dedicated support team ready to assist during all operational hours.
While the station does not boast a waiting room, it compensates with seating areas and necessary conveniences such as accessible toilets located on Platform 4. Please note that baby changing facilities are not available.
When it comes to onward travel options, Berkhamsted Train Station is well connected. Rail replacement services operate from nearby public service bus stops to ensure no journey disruptions. For those requiring a taxi, a free taxi phone on the station forecourt provides an effortless means to arrange transport.
Furthermore, detailed bus information is available to help plan journeys beyond the railway. This ensures that all travelers have reliable and timely options when continuing their adventures from Berkhamsted.

Traveling by train in the UK offers a comfortable and often picturesque way to journey across the country. If you find yourself in the charming village of Wadhurst, East Sussex, the Wadhurst train station serves as your gateway to the broader rail network. This station, managed by Southeastern, is essential for residents and travelers alike, offering connections to bustling urban hubs and serene countryside getaways.
The Wadhurst train station provides several essential facilities to make your travel experience smooth. You can purchase or collect your pre-purchased tickets from the ticket office, open weekdays from 06:20 to 18:30, and Saturdays from 07:10 to 13:50. Moreover, 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ting tickets, including an accessible machine located on platform 2. While the station doesn't have baggage storage facilities, you can rest assured with the presence of CCTV for added security.
Accessibility is a priority at Wadhurst, with induction loops available to assist those with hearing impairments and a limited degree of step-free access. Unfortunately, there is no step-free access between platforms or to Platform 1, so assistance may be required for those needing it. The station is accredited as a Secure Station, meaning it meets certain safety and security standards set by the British Transport Police.
While the station doesn't boast a lavish range of refreshments or shopping options, it does cover basics such as seating areas and transit essentials. Unfortunately, there are no waiting room facilities, shops, or ATM machines available on site. And for the caffeine enthusiasts, bring your coffee as you’ll find no refreshment facilities at the station.
For those traveling beyond Wadhurst, there are convenient onward travel options available. Rail replacement buses conveniently depart from the bus stop outside the station, aiding in journey continuity during any rail disruptions. Additionally, bus services are available, with detailed connection information accessible in a printable format here to help you plan your journey.
As for cyclists, there is bicycle storage available at the station, though it's wise to secure your bike as it's left at your own risk. Sadly, there are no cycle hire facilities, so plan accordingly if you aim to further explore the area on two wheels.
Wadhurst is well-positioned for rail travelers aiming to explore both local and broader destinations. From Wadhurst, you can seamlessly travel to central London with routes to London Bridge, London Charing Cross, and London Cannon Street. The station also connects you to local hotspots, such as a brief journey to Tunbridge Wells or Tonbridge.
For those looking to discover the south coast, routes extend to seaside towns like Hastings, St Leonards Warrior Square, and Bexhill. Furthermore, connections to destinations like High Brooms and Battle are at your fingertips, making Wadhurst a convenient starting point for exploration.
